What does a Healthcare Citrix professional do?

A Healthcare Citrix professional is responsible for managing and supporting Citrix environments within healthcare organizations. This includes configuring, maintaining, and troubleshooting Citrix virtual apps and desktops that enable healthcare staff to securely access electronic health records and other critical applications. Their role ensures healthcare providers have reliable and secure access to essential systems, often working closely with IT and clinical staff to optimize performance and compliance with healthcare regulations. They may also implement security measures and assist with upgrades or migrations to new Citrix platforms. Strong technical, problem-solving, and communication skills are key for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Healthcare Citrix administrator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Healthcare Citrix Administrator, you need expertise in Citrix virtualization technologies, Windows server environments, and a background in healthcare IT systems, typically supported by certifications like Citrix Certified Associate (CCA-V) or higher. Familiarity with Citrix Virtual Apps and Desktops, NetScaler, electronic health record (EHR) integration, and security compliance tools is crucial. Strong problem-solving abilities, attention to detail, and effective communication help administrators collaborate with clinical staff and resolve technical issues efficiently. These skills ensure secure, reliable access to critical healthcare applications, directly impacting patient care continuity and data security.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in a Healthcare Citrix role, and how can they be addressed?

Professionals in a Healthcare Citrix role often encounter challenges related to maintaining secure, reliable access to clinical systems while 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ations like HIPAA. Balancing user experience with stringent security requirements can be demanding, especially when supporting diverse medical devices and legacy applications. Staying updated with frequent Citrix updates and troubleshooting complex virtual environments also requires ongoing learning. Building strong communication with clinical and IT teams and investing in continuous training are effective ways to address these challenges and ensure seamless healthcare delivery.
